An HCl solution has a concentration of 0.09714 M. Then 10.00 mL of this solution was then diluted to 250.00 mL in a volumetric flask. The diluted solution was then used to titrate 250.0 mL of a saturated AgOH solution using methyl orange indicator to reach the endpoint. (1pts) 1. What is the concentration of the diluted HCl solution? (1pts) 2. If 7.93 mL of the diluted HCl solution was required to reach the endpoint, what is the concentration of OH− in solution? (1pts) 3. What is the concentration of Ag+ in solution? (1pts) 4. What is the Ksp expression for the dissolution of AgOH? Ksp = [Ag+] + [OH−] Ksp = [Ag+] + [OH−]2 Ksp = [Ag+][OH−]2 Ksp = [Ag+][OH−] Choose... (1pts) 5. What is the value of the Ksp of AgOH?
